As for the 'four knocks', at the end of Planet of the Dead (the one with the bus in the desert) the psychic Carmen tells the Doctor 'your song is ending' and 'he will knock four times.' This was widely assumed to refer to the Master's four-beat rhythm that he had used to hypnotise the population of Earth and disguise his presence from the Doctor during the 18 months he was on Earth before becoming PM. In The End of Time, Ten's last story, it is revealed that the rhythm was retroactively implanted in the Master's brain when he was a child, as a link which together with the White Point Star diamond will allow Gallifrey to escape from the Time War. So the assumption was that it was the Master who would kill the Doctor and force his regeneration. In fact, of course, it was Wilf, trapped in the nuclear control booth and tapping four times on the glass.
The Master's craziness was partly the effect of the constant sound of drums in his head since childhood, but also the result of the interrupted resurrection process, which was sabotaged by Lucy Saxon.
And apparently the four-beat rhythm was inspired, not by the beginning of the theme tune, which was a popular fan theory, but by the sound of Russell T Davies' alarm clock...
